The invention discloses a water quality monitoring buoy. The buoy comprises a buoy body, wherein two solar panels are symmetrically distributed on the buoy body; each solar panel is connected with anelectric power storage mechanism arranged in the buoy body through an electric wire; a pipeline sheath is arranged below the buoy body; one end of the pipeline sheath is connected with the buoy body;the other end is connected with a buoy anchor through a rope; when in use, a water quality sensor and a water sample extraction mechanism can monitor the surrounding water quality in real time; meanwhile, the water sample extracting mechanism can extract a deep water sample at the position of the water sample extracting mechanism; workers can conveniently sample the water body; the solar panels can convert solar energy into electric energy to be stored in the electric power storage mechanism to be used by the water quality monitoring buoy, fan blades are adopted to drive a main shaft to rotatethrough wind power, wind energy is converted into mechanical energy and then converted into electric energy to be stored in the electric power storage mechanism, the electric energy conversion rate of the water quality monitoring buoy is increased, energy is saved, and environmental friendliness is achieved.
